Transaction 50a142b70f5247de2a477cd45b04f516f4def04b36606f3ad4fac28337120278
1 Input
1 Output
-
50a142b70f5247de2a477cd45b04f516f4def04b36606f3ad4fac28337120278:0
- value
- 952796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c59daae591840baa36ca85846f306357d0a73c8d OP_EQUAL
- address
- 3KhuvGYeiSFSbSnnajTwzjKQHVjTnUgtP7